Best Settings for Competitive Gaming
1. Customize Button Layout
Use the Bitdo Ultimate Software to remap buttons for faster reactions. Assign critical actions to easily accessible buttons, such as swapping jump and reload functions for FPS games.
2. Adjust Trigger Sensitivity
Set the trigger sensitivity to a lower threshold to enable rapid firing and precise control. This is especially useful in shooter games where quick reactions matter.
3. Enable Profile Switching
Create multiple profiles for different games or play styles. Quickly switch between profiles during gameplay to optimize controls for each game.
Additional Tips for Competitive Play
- Keep firmware updated for the latest features and fixes.
- Use a wired connection when possible to reduce latency.
- Adjust the controller’s dead zones in game settings for more precise aiming.
- Practice with your custom settings to get used to the new controls.
